    Abstract: The embodiments include a data processing apparatus for conducting a business impact analysis for a service oriented architecture (SOA) that includes a plurality of processes and services. The data processing apparatus may include a process table generator configured to generate a first impact table for a first process and a second impact table for a second process, and a service table generator configured to generate a service impact table for a top-level service, a dependency model generator configured to generate a dependency model arranging the plurality of services with dependency links, an analysis model generator configured to generate a BEAM based on the service impact table, the dependency model and a selected service level agreement, a simulator configured to simulate the BEAM over a period of time, and a service level agreement classifier configured to classify the selected service level agreement based on one or more violations.

    Abstract: Implementations of the present disclosure include methods, systems, and computer-readable storage mediums for model-to-model transformation including actions of providing a source meta-model, the source meta-model having a plurality of classes and one or more references, receiving first user input to a graphical editor, processing the first user input to provide a plurality of class modules and one or more reference modules, each class module corresponding to a class of the plurality of classes and each reference module corresponding to a reference of the one or more references, automatically generating transformation code based on the plurality of class modules and the one or more reference modules, receiving a source model, the source model being provided based on the source meta-model and being provided in a computer-readable file that is stored in memory, and generating a simulation model based on the source model and the transformation code.

    Abstract: A business process model (BPM) handler may determine a business process model including tasks arranged according to a directed graph, at least some of the tasks associated with requirements for executing the tasks. An information technology topology model (ITTM) handler may determine an information technology topology model with connected resources used to perform at least some of the tasks. A behavior model generator may determine behaviors of the resources from a behavior information library, and may generate a behavior model in which the tasks and their respective requirements are connected to the resources and to their respective behaviors. A continuity analyzer may thus provide a continuity analysis, based on the behavior model.
